UK insolvencies decline in fourth quarter

By Jane Croft

Published: February 1 2008 11:08 | Last updated: February 1 2008 11:08

The numbers of people declaring themselves insolvent reached 106,000 in 2007 although the numbers declined sharply in the fourth quarter.

Insolvencies fell by 16 per cent in the fourth quarter last year compared with the same period in 2006, according to figures from the Insolvency Service.
